Winter barley harvest begins in Latvia – yields higher than last year
Farmers in Latvia have started harvesting winter barley, with early results showing higher yields than previous years, though high costs and unpredictable weather cast a shadow.

Farmers in Latvia have commenced the winter barley harvest, and initial results indicate higher yields compared to previous seasons. This brings cautious optimism after several years of poor harvests.
However, the positive outlook is tempered by significant production costs and uncertain weather conditions, given that most of the crop is still in the fields. The industry emphasizes that after a string of unsuccessful years, a favorable outcome is crucial for the viability of many farms.
